Faculty and research professionals work at colleges and universities, splitting their time between teaching courses, conducting original research, publishing scholarly work, and contributing to their academic institution and discipline. They typically hold a doctoral degree and specialize in a specific field, whether it's biology, economics, literature, or engineering, pursuing questions that expand the boundaries of what is known and mentoring students along the way.

AI is transforming how faculty prepare course materials, grade assignments, and conduct literature reviews, but the core roles of mentoring students, generating original research insights, and providing academic leadership remain deeply human. Faculty who leverage AI as a research and teaching tool will gain significant productivity advantages over those who resist adoption.
Automation exposure: Routine grading of objective assessments, literature summarization, basic data analysis, drafting initial research abstracts, generating quiz questions, transcription of lectures, and administrative scheduling tasks are increasingly automatable.
The human edge: Original hypothesis generation, mentorship and advising relationships, ethical judgment in research design, navigating academic politics and funding relationships, inspiring critical thinking in students, and synthesizing interdisciplinary insight into novel theoretical frameworks remain firmly human domains.
